What Is an Ombra Solar Pergola, Exactly? 🤔
You might wonder—how is an ombra solar pergola different from a regular pergola? Unlike traditional fixed structures, an ombra solar pergola is engineered for intelligent shade control, using solar-friendly design and adjustable features to balance sunlight, ventilation, and comfort. It’s not just a “cover”; it’s a tool that works with the sun, not against it.For example: On a hot afternoon, its louvers can tilt to block harsh UV rays, while still letting in soft, diffused light. On a cool evening, you can open them fully to stargaze—all without sacrificing style.
Key Features That Make Ombra Solar Pergolas Stand Out ✨
What sets these pergolas apart? Let’s break down the non-negotiable highlights:
- Adjustable Louvers: The star feature! These aren’t just “open/closed”—most models let you tilt slats by 0-180 degrees. This means you control how much sun or shade you get, no matter the time of day.
- Solar Compatibility: Many designs integrate with small solar panels (think: powering LED lights or a ceiling fan). It’s a subtle way to make your outdoor space more eco-friendly without cluttering it up.
- Weather Resistance: Unlike wood pergolas that rot or warp, most ombra solar pergolas use aluminum or treated composites. They hold up to rain, wind, and even heavy snow—saving you years of maintenance hassle.

How to Choose the Right Ombra Solar Pergola for You 📏
Not all ombra solar pergolas are the same—so how do you pick one? Ask yourself these questions:
- What’s your space size? Measure your patio or deck first. A 3x4m model works for small balconies, while larger yards might need 5x6m or bigger.
- Do you want smart features? Some models connect to apps—you can adjust louvers from your phone! Others have built-in sensors that tilt slats automatically when the sun gets too bright.
- What’s your budget? Basic models start around $1,500, but high-end ones with solar integration can go up to $5,000. Think about long-term savings: A weather-resistant model means no repainting or repairs every year.
